Robust, powerful and easy to operate

The drive system of the new SUPER 2180 Li has been completely revised, the machine still follows on seamlessly from its predecessors, offering the same proven features.The powerful material conveying system is sophisticated, as is the ErgoBasic operating concept. With a maximum pave width of 13 m this multifunctional VÖGELE paver handles motorway projects, rural roads or the surfacing of large areas with the same high perfection as it copes with confined spaces.

ErgoBasic

The ErgoBasic operating concept was designed on the back of the tried and tested ErgoPlus operating system for our Premium Line pavers and tailored specifically to meet the demands and needs of VÖGELE Classic Line users.

The goal was to develop an operating system which can be operated just as quickly, accurately and intuitively as the ErgoPlus 3 system on the “Dash 3” machines. That makes VÖGELE the only manufacturer to offer a standardized operating concept for all paver classes.

Niveltronic Basic

VÖGELE has also developed the Niveltronic Basic System for Automated Grade and Slope Control to match the ErgoBasic operating concept. It is completely integrated in the machine control system and therefore perfectly adapted to the paver model concerned. Another outstanding aspect of Niveltronic Basic is its particularly simple and intuitive handling, a feature which makes it easy even for less experienced operators to use the system correctly. This creates ideal conditions for the Classic Line pavers to work true to line and level on any base.
